Key Insights of Japan Junior Dining Chairs Market

  •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ately ¥15 billion (~$110 million), reflecting steady demand driven by rising urbanization and parenting trends.
  • Forecast Value (2026): Projected to reach ¥22 billion (~$160 million), with a CAGR of 12% driven by premiumization and safety innovations.
  • Leading Segment: Wooden junior chairs dominate with a 55% market share, favored for durability and aesthetic appeal, followed by plastic variants at 30%.
  • Core Application: Primarily used in household settings, with a growing niche in childcare centers and early education facilities.
  • Leading Geography: Tokyo Metropolitan Area accounts for 40% of sales, leveraging high urban density and disposable income levels.
  • Key Market Opportunity: Integration of eco-friendly materials and smart features presents significant growth avenues, especially among eco-conscious parents.
  • Major Companies: Top players include KidKraft Japan, Nitori, and IKEA Japan, focusing on innovation, safety standards, and brand differentiation.

Japan Junior Dining Chairs Market: Consumer Behavior and Purchasing Drivers

Japanese parents prioritize safety, durability, and aesthetic appeal when selecting junior dining chairs. The cultural emphasis on child well-being influences purchasing decisions, with a preference for non-toxic, eco-friendly materials. Urbanization and limited living space drive demand for compact, multi-functional furniture solutions that can adapt to small apartments and shared living environments.

Online reviews, peer recommendations, and brand reputation significantly impact consumer choices. Price sensitivity exists but is often secondary to perceived safety and quality. The rising trend of eco-conscious consumption fuels interest in sustainable products, with parents willing to pay a premium for environmentally friendly options. Additionally, the influence of social media and parenting blogs shapes trends and fosters community-driven purchasing behaviors. Retail experiences that emphasize safety certifications and design innovation are particularly effective in converting interest into sales.

Japan Junior Dining Chairs Market: Technological Innovations and Product Development

Innovation in materials, safety features, and smart integrations defines the technological landscape of Japan’s junior dining chairs market. Manufacturers are increasingly adopting eco-friendly plastics, bamboo composites, and non-toxic finishes to meet stringent safety standards. Ergonomic design advancements focus on adjustable features, ensuring longevity and adaptability as children grow.

Smart features such as built-in sensors for posture correction, anti-slip bases, and foldable designs are gaining popularity. Digital manufacturing techniques like 3D printing enable rapid prototyping and customization, catering to personalized consumer preferences. Augmented reality (AR) tools assist consumers in visualizing products within their living spaces, enhancing online shopping experiences. The integration of IoT (Internet of Things) capabilities, although nascent, presents future opportunities for interactive furniture that promotes healthy posture and activity monitoring. These technological advancements are pivotal in differentiating brands and capturing premium market segments.
